
Facebook offers granular audience targeting with hundreds of variables. Your audience can be targeted based on their demographics, life events and specific hobbies or interests. You can also target other topics. If you sell health products, targeting mothers who practice yoga can be a great way to reach them. They'll also be interested in topics related to their health. Facebook audiences can also easily be segmented according to age and whereabouts. Facebook's extensions for advertising can be used to target more specific audiences.

Statistics
- According to our research, brand awareness, attracting traffic, and generating leads remain the key content marketing goals in 2022. (semrush.com)
- Out of the 1,500 marketers we surveyed for our State of Content Marketing report, 78% who felt their content marketing strategy was exceptionally effective in 2021 had documented their strategy. (semrush.com)
- Forty-seven percent of buyers view 3 to 5 pieces of content before engaging with a sales representative. (mailchimp.com)
- We found that 40% of businesses don't have a documented strategy yet. (semrush.com)
- An example of an overarching goal could be: "In 2022, we want to achieve a 20% increase in revenue created by organic content and generate 15,000 MQLs with a budget of $30,000." (semrush.com)
- According to the Content Marketing Institute, 70% of B2B marketers and 86% of B2C marketers surveyed use content marketing in some form or other. (criteo.com)
- According to research compiled by Coschedule: Companies that publish 16+ blog posts a month get as much as 3.5x as much traffic as those that publish 0-4 posts a month. (criteo.com)
